Here my OEM 351M weight vs my HRE wheel weight. And keep in mind the HRE are 20x9 and 20x11, while the OEM are 19x8.5 and 19x9.

I don't know how accurate the scala was though.

OEM 351M (kg/lbs)
28.7/63.3 + 28.9/63.7 + 29.9/65.9 + 30.2/66.6 = 117.7kg/259.5lbs

HRE (kg/lbs)
22/48.5 + 21.9/48.3 + 24.5/54 + 24.5/54 = 92.9kg/204.8lbs

So the much bigger HRE wheels are 24.8kg/54.7lbs lighter.
